CAT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2025 in Review

3,016 of the 7,596 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Caterpillar (CAT) for Q2 2025, worth a combined $128B — up 17% from $109B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 282 funds opened new CAT positions and 127 closed out — a net gain of 155 holders — while 1,150 added to existing stakes and 1,119 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Nuveen, adding an estimated $361M. The largest seller was Capital World Investors, cutting an estimated $1.16B.
